You get so much bang for your buck on this cereal that it really is hard to believe:

  • It tastes delicious! The box says Toasted Graham and Vanilla and it really does taste like this!
  • 12 grams of fiber! It meets 46% of your daily recommended amount.
  • Low in calories and fat! Only 170 calories and 2.5 grams of fat per serving.
  • Will keep you fuller, for longer! 4 grams of protein, per serving
  • Helps with digestion! Contains probiotics (friendly bacteria) and ginger that help promote digestive balance and immunity.
  • Build strong bones! each serving meets 20% of your daily value for calcium and vitamin D.

and here is my favorite one:

  • They have added concentrated broccoli extract, so a bowl of Vive is equivalent to eating a 1/2 cup of steamed broccoli.
